Pagini recente » Cod sursa (job #2666117) | Cod sursa (job #2792449) | Cod sursa (job #144306) | Cod sursa (job #1317132) | Cod sursa (job #792052)
Cod sursa(job #792052)
#include<fstream>
using namespace std;
int main()
{ifstream f("secv3.in");
ofstream g("secv3.out");
int a[10000],b[10000],i,j,n,l,k,u;
float p,smax=0,s1=0,s2=0;
f>>n>>l>>u;
for(i=0;i<n;i++)
f>>a[i];
for(i=0;i<n;i++)
f>>b[i];
for(i=0;i<n;i++)
{s1=0;
s2=0;
p=0;
k=1;
s1+=a[i];
s2+=b[i];
for(j=i+1;k<l;j++)
{s1+=a[j];
s2+=b[j];
k++;
}
p=s1/s2;
for(j=l;k<u;j++)
{s1+=a[j];
s2+=b[j];
if((s1/s2)>p) p=s1/s2;
k++;
}
if(p>smax) smax=p;
}
g<<"suma maxima este "<<smax;
f.close();
g.close();
return 0;
}